McCain opposes equal pay bill in Senate
LIBBY QUAID | April 23, 2008
The bill sought to counteract a Supreme Court decision limiting how
long workers can wait before suing for pay discrimination.

It is named for Lilly Ledbetter, a supervisor at the Goodyear Tire &
Rubber Co.'s plant in Gadsden, Ala., who sued for pay discrimination
just before retiring after a 19-year career there. By the time she
retired, Ledbetter made $6,500 less than the lowest-paid male
supervisor and claimed earlier decisions by supervisors kept her from
making more.
The Supreme Court voted 5-4 last year to throw out her complaint,
saying she had waited too long to sue.
